18. "Let's Really Talk About KAI" Feat. Rakeem Shabazz

from VITAL HOOPS Podcast · host Fernando Cardenas

On episode 18 of the VITAL HOOPS Podcast Rakeem Shabaz begins by talking about his beginnings in the Five-Percent Nation and explaining what the Five-Percent Nation is.  After that Rakeem and Fernando break down the Kyrie Irving situation from the link he tweeted to him still trying to find himself.   Later on the show they speak on people wanting to group Kanye and Kyrie together and why they are nothing alike and they ends as they share what their next steps might be if they were in Kyrie's shoes.    Book Recommendations:   Rakeem Shabazz: "Knowledge of Self: A Collection of Wisdom on the Science of Everything in Life" by Supreme Understanding "The Science of Self" by Supreme Understanding "The True History of Allah and His 5%: The Greatest Story Never Told" by the Gods & Earths Who Were There   Fernando Cardenas: "Precolonial Black Africa" by Cheikh Anta Diop     Social Media:   Rakeem Shabazz: Twitter: @RakeemShabazz  Instagram: @rakeem_universal  YouTube: Wise The Dome TV  VITAL HOOPS: Twitter: @vitalhoopspod  Instagram: @vitalhoopspodcast  Facebook: Vital Hoops   [email protected]   VITAL HOOPS IS 4 THE KULTURE
